Summary:

UiPath is looking for an experienced Workday Business Analyst who will support the build-out of Workday as our Human Capital Management (HCM) system. In this role you will bring prior Workday and other HR systems expertise. You will be the primary support point for business process design and configuration, self-service workflows maintenance, data integrity and security, data analysis, systems integration.

 

Job Description:

· Maximize Workday product capabilities; serve as functional and technical expert

· Understand and provide input on integrating Workday into the larger UiPath Enterprise Architecture

· Provide support and configuration for multiple Workday modules (e.g. Time and Absence, Benefits, Compensation, Talent and Performance, Reporting and Analytics)

· Perform functional partnership with process owners in Payroll, Finance, Total Rewards, People Ops, Talent Acquisition and other departments to identify and clarify business requirements

· Partner with IT to review and test applicable system integrations, as required

· Configure, test enhancements and maintain documentation of business processes

· Develop testing guidelines and provide user acceptance testing for new Workday releases

· Assist in the development of standard reports, real-time dashboards or analytics for data driven decisions

· Ensure data integrity and security; work with data owners to solve inconsistencies and to prevent recurrence

· Constantly monitor system performance in order to identify processes that need improvement; outline an appropriate solution

· Promote Workday user adoption; drive a culture of self-service

· Train users on functionalities and new features

· Participate in the regular review and prioritization of HR systems projects

· Lead and / or participate in projects that aim to improve the HCM processes, performance and quality

· Analyse business processes to suggest RPA solutions around them

· Learn and utilize new exciting technologies and how they integrate with UiPath

· Be resourceful in a fast-paced environment – deliver at the speed of UiPath

 

Requirements

· Bachelor’s degree in computer science, management information systems or equivalent

· 5+ years’ experience with HR systems and processes

· 2+ years of Workday project experience; experience with at least one full-life cycle implementation of Workday

· Good understanding of Workday security

· Experience working on a large scale, high impact projects

· Must be analytical and detail-oriented yet, able to conceptualize end-state solutions

· Proven reporting and analytical skills

· Strong interpersonal skills in dealing with all levels of employees and management with demonstrated ability to communicate effectively with both technical and business users

· Experience working in an entrepreneurial/innovative environment with strong multitasking skills

· Ability to work in a diverse, fast paced environment and effectively collaborate across teams

· Strong English written and verbal communication skills; multilingual skills are highly desirable
